2010-11-19 8 views

答えて

112

は、Pythonのデバッガを使い始めるためのリソースのリストです:

  1. 読むスティーブ・ファーブの記事"Debugging in Python"
  2. ウォッチエリックHolscherのスクリーンキャスト"Using pdb, the Python Debugger"
  3. 読むアイマンHouriehの記事"Python Debugging Techniques"
  4. Python documentation for pdb — The Python Debuggerを読みます
  5. 第9章 - 何をログに記録するのかわからないとき:デバッガを使用する - カレン・トレーシーのDjango 1.1 Testing and Debugging
+2

感謝を。私たちはもっとあなたが欲しいMatthew So ;-) – wassimans

+0

2. URLはもう機能していません。削除してください。 –

+1

@yopy:#2のURLを更新しました。 –

14

あらすじ:

# epdb1.py -- experiment with the Python debugger, pdb 
import pdb 
a = "aaa" 
pdb.set_trace() 
b = "bbb" 
c = "ccc" 
final = a + b + c 
print final 

今、あなたのスクリプトを実行します。尋ねるため

$ python epdb1.py 
(Pdb) p a 
'aaa' 
(Pdb) 
+0

あるいは、コードを関数にラップする 'ipython'にコピーしてください。 – Timo

関連する問題